[BBHub] Travelers equipped with BlackBerries will now have the ability to access up-to-date travel information thanks to a new version of WorldMate Professional designed exclusively for BlackBerries. OAG and MobiMate have partnered to make this content available, which includes access to airline schedules worldwide, global weather forecasts, and currency and measurement converters. The software is priced at $59.95 for a one-year subscription.
